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
29942229 80782 849576 346
3876146 916581 09931308357
3876146 916581 09931308357
47 3660078 25567538869
All about undefined
Interested in learning more?
3876146 916581 09931308357
47 3660078 25567538869
See more
42770 63
6067 2093 46412
See more
932 42611606624
44826163675 45 040478636 019 59613247
See more